My submission for Project: Rooftop's Spider-Man: Webhead 2.0 contest, which I rushed to finish last night only to have them extend the deadline this morning. Ha!I'm sure I'd have done something different if I had more time, but I'm actually kinda keen on this. I think it was a bit of a boone to not be a huge Spider-Man fan, which means I had the general Spidey vibe in my head without getting caught up in the existing costume tropes you usually see on him.
